7.6 Static ARP Table
The Static ARP table is used to define mapping between IP address and MAC address, and assign them to
a port, thus bypassing the ARP mechanism. A maximum of 10 static ARP entries are available.
From the Utilities menu, type
7 and press Enter. The Static ARP Table screen (Figure 7-4) opens.
